We, Ron and Bobbie, would like to tell you about our farm and the English strains of basketry willows we grow here.
We began growing willows, both basketry and other varieties, about 8 years ago. Ron made white oak baskets and wanted to try a new medium to work with. After researching the available materials, he decided to grow willow. There are very few commercial willow growers in the United States, most willow used is imported. Thus- we began growing willow.
Currently we grow approximately 30 different varieties of willow. Most is primarily English strains used for basketry, but we also grow ornamentals, florals, furniture, landscape and biomass varieties. While we may expand and grow different varieties- the basket willows will remain Ron's favorite!

Depending on the variety, colors range from browns to reds to golds. We also process peeled rods, called buff, for basketry. When processed- they become a creamy, off white color.
We quit counting how many stools we have- but it is well in excess of 30,000. And we are expanding yearly! We cut the willow in November and December, Mother Nature decides exactly "when". This is also when we make the cuttings- both to expand our beds and to sale.
After sorting by length/variety, we then either hang the rods (also called withies) to dry or process for peeled rods. We begin shipping the dried rods in February or March. We take orders for the dried willow rods and ship them all year- or until we sale out.
We also take orders for cuttings all year. Cuttings are shipped normally December thru March 15th. (NO cuttings will be mailed after March 15th!).
